The Royal Victorian Motor Yacht Club Inc. are running a selection of free Powerboat Handling and Marine Safety courses between 11 March and 15 July 2009.
These courses will cover topics such as starting out, vessel handling, rope handling and basic navigation.


They will also run a First Aid Level 1 and Marine Radio Licence course at cost.
